Private Assessment for ADHD: A Comprehensive Guide

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) is a neurodevelopmental condition that impacts both kids and adults, affecting their ability to focus, control impulses, and manage their behavior. While lots of people with ADHD demonstrate comparable signs, the seriousness and mix of these signs can vary considerably from individual to individual. As a result, a tailored assessment is essential for precise diagnosis and reliable management. This post explores private assessment for ADHD, describing the procedure, advantages, potential challenges, and regularly asked questions.

The Importance of Diagnosis

Getting a correct diagnosis for ADHD is important for numerous reasons:

  • Tailored Interventions: Understanding the specific type of ADHD (neglectful, hyperactive-impulsive, or combined) can assist customize intervention strategies.
  • Access to Resources: An official diagnosis opens doors to educational assistance, work environment lodgings, and assistance groups.
  • Lowered Stigma: A diagnosis provides clarity for individuals and families, lowering misconceptions and preconception around behavior.

The Process of Private Assessment

Initial Consultation

The assessment typically begins with a preliminary assessment with a healthcare professional specializing in ADHD. This is usually an informal meeting where the specific shares their issues, signs, and any relevant history. Details gathered may include:

  • Medical history
  • Household case history
  • Existing behavioral issues
  • Academic or work efficiency issues

Criterion-Based Assessment

ADHD assessments usually employ standardized diagnostic requirements from the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ders (DSM-5). The professional will evaluate whether the private satisfies the diagnostic threshold, that includes:

  • Persistence of symptoms for a minimum of six months
  • Signs present in 2 or more settings (e.g., home, school, work environment)
  • Symptoms that interfere with or reduce the quality of social, scholastic, or occupational operating

Psychological Testing

Psychological screening might be utilized to gain a comprehensive view of the person's cognitive strengths and weaknesses. Tests may examine:

  • Attention period
  • Memory
  • Executive function
  • Processing speed

Moms And Dad and Teacher Questionnaires

In assessing children, specialists typically gather viewpoints from parents and teachers. Standardized surveys such as the Conners Comprehensive Behavior Rating Scales or the Vanderbilt Assessment Scales supply important insights into a kid's behavior across different environments.

Final Review and Diagnosis

After collecting all relevant details, the health care specialist will evaluate the findings with the individual (and possibly their household). If identified with ADHD, they will go over:

  • Available treatments (medication, therapy, way of life modifications)
  • Recommendations for instructional support
  • Follow-up visits

Benefits of Private Assessment for ADHD

Tailored Services

Among the most substantial advantages of private assessment is access to customized services. Private practices often offer flexibility in scheduling and can cater to the distinct requirements of each person, guaranteeing more tailored care.

Decreased Wait Times

Public assessments can frequently include long waiting lists. Private assessments get rid of a number of these hold-ups, permitting people to receive prompt intervention.

Holistic Approach

Numerous private assessment services incorporate a holistic technique that considers psychological, social, and mental aspects together with symptom assessment. This extensive understanding can lead to more effective treatment strategies.

Privacy

Private assessments typically permit more confidentiality compared to public assessments, which can be essential for those who might feel stigmatized or unsure about revealing their signs.

Difficulties and Considerations

Cost

One of the most significant considerations when choosing a private assessment is the cost. Depending on the intricacy of the evaluation and the expert's qualifications, rates can differ widely. People should consult their insurance providers to determine coverage alternatives.

Quality of Service

Not all private assessment suppliers are produced equivalent. Individuals need to perform thorough research study, checking qualifications and looking for recommendations to ensure they choose a skilled and reliable expert.

Misdiagnosis Possibilities

While assessments are extensive, there stays a chance for misdiagnosis. Symptoms of ADHD can often overlap with other conditions such as anxiety, depression, and learning disorders. Hence, it is essential for professionals to perform differential medical diagnoses carefully.

Frequently asked questions

1. What is the cost of a private ADHD assessment?

The cost of a private ADHD assessment can vary from ₤ 500 to ₤ 2,500, depending upon the intricacy of the evaluation and the experience of the healthcare specialist.

2. For how long does the assessment procedure take?

The entire assessment process might take in between 1 to 3 hours, with extra time for follow-up assessments. The time needed for testing might differ depending upon the person's specific needs.

3. Is medication the only treatment for ADHD?

No, medication is one of a number of treatment alternatives readily available. Other interventions can consist of behavioral treatment, therapy, lifestyle adjustments, and academic assistance.

4. Are private assessments more precise than public ones?

While both private and public assessments follow developed diagnostic criteria, private services may provide more flexibility, individualized care, and a holistic technique. However, the quality of service can vary, making it important to look into the provider.

5. Can adults be examined for ADHD?

Yes, adults can also be examined and detected with ADHD, even if signs were not obvious throughout childhood. Adult assessments take into factor to consider various life elements that might affect attention and behavior.
